What is the Projectile Motion Simulation Activity?

The Projectile Motion Simulation Activity is designed to study the physics behind baseball trajectory. This form enables students to analyze how varying launch angles and speeds affect a baseball's flight path. By conducting this simulation, learners can gather data on distance and height achieved by pitches at different angles and speeds. The educational significance lies in its application across diverse settings, from classrooms and physics labs to after-school programs.
